Output 080f85d7926e7a39f5ea4e2cb29fb753e88871e4dd6993ba193bd754900df9eb:0

value
279854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3542f06a3c3665103e9020b4ec538d9285516c80 OP_EQUAL
address
36YdvirWs1Xo31c9uVkUpkY8sVZWLEnBtp
transaction
080f85d7926e7a39f5ea4e2cb29fb753e88871e4dd6993ba193bd754900df9eb
confirmations
187050
spent
true